The Commercial register to the official place where German Corporations are legally registered and…read morethus established as entities. Small single tradesmen may waive the registration, however limited companies, shareholding companies, co-operative companies must by law be registered to become a legal entity.
Every entity must have a unique name, that also clearly states the legal form of the entity, e.g. "e.K. = Einzelkaufman = sole trademan)
The entries are subject to a so-called public belief, which means that third party can officially rely on the entries, even if they are wrong, unless it is obvious that such entries must be incorrect.
Everybody can get an extract from the register against payment. meanwhile an online service is established, that offer an immidiate search and print function. Registration will be required, language is German only.
